    Website Sitemaps - Google - Yahoo & MSN
    Website maps are basically XML, TXT or RSS files that contain all the URLs that you would like the search engines to index.     rs ago, there was no web and only a very rudimentary internet. No Travelocity. No iTunes. No Ebay, Amazon or American Singles. No Mapquest. No Google, Yahoo or AOL.

    But then came Tim Berners-Lee.

    In 1989, at the European Particle Physics Laboratory where he worked, he proposed that "a global hypertext space be created in which any network-accessible information could be refered to by a single "Universal Document Identifier"."
